Please add instance Semigroup Text

Hi Edward, Could you please add a Semigroup instance for Text? Once you're doing that, I suppose you'd also want to add it for lazy Text and both kinds of ByteStrings. But what I currently need is strict Text. The reason, of course, is that in complex calculations <> is *so* much more readable than `mappend`. Obviously WrappedMonoid is useless there. Hmm, and now for Semigroup and Monoid we start down the same path as for Functor and Monad... Or should we give <> back to Monoid and use something different for Semigroup? That doesn't seem very nice either... Well, in the meantime, you really will make my life easier if you could add some more Semigroup instances for popular Monoids. Thanks, Yitz

Unfortunately, I don't think I can really bring myself to do either. I was deliberately trying to keep the number of dependencies for the semigroups as low as possible in contrast to my previous efforts. In fact, I'll likely invert the dependencies from tagged and void, leaving only the dependency on containers, which is somewhat unavoidable, but still Haskell 98. My goal was to build a very small standardizable library. Data.Text requires dependencies that would take my package and a whole hierarchy of other Haskell 98 packages that are built on top of it, out of Haskell 98. -Edward

Well, in my case, I'm iterating over many small Texts, slicing and dicing small groups of them in various ways to look for overlaps, and splicing the pieces back together in different combinations. It's quite fast as it is; what I'm looking for is to make the formulas look simpler and more understandable. I doubt that builders will be any help for that. Whereas using <> from semigroups instead of `T.append` or `mappend` is a huge help. Apart from my own use case, semigroups are a simple and fundamental idiom that I think will become much more widely used as people become more aware of them. Just like every Monad should have a Functor instance, every Monoid should have a Semigroup instance. Thanks, Yitz
